1965 Chevrolet Corvette vs. 2008 Lamborghini Gallardo

To start off, 2008 Lamborghini Gallardo is newer by 43 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1965 Chevrolet Corvette.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1965 Chevrolet Corvette would be higher. At 5,352 cc (8 cylinders), 1965 Chevrolet Corvette is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 2008 Lamborghini Gallardo (512 HP @ 8000 RPM) has 265 more horse power than 1965 Chevrolet Corvette. (247 HP @ 4400 RPM) In normal driving conditions, 2008 Lamborghini Gallardo should accelerate faster than 1965 Chevrolet Corvette.

Because 2008 Lamborghini Gallardo is four wheel drive (4WD), it will have significant more traction and grip than 1965 Chevrolet Corvette. In w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 2008 Lamborghini Gallardo will offer significantly more control.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 2008 Lamborghini Gallardo (510 Nm @ 4250 RPM) has 35 more torque (in Nm) than 1965 Chevrolet Corvette. (475 Nm @ 2800 RPM). This means 2008 Lamborghini Gallardo will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1965 Chevrolet Corvette.
